1844/54: Switzerland / Austria BNWxS2PFor 3 7 players, ages 12+, playing time around 4 hours. The railway history of both Switzerland and Austria can be explored in 1844 1854, two previously self published designs both based on the 1829 game system created by Francis Tresham that have thoroughly revised for this new edition.
